CLASSE: GASTROPODA: TERRESTRE
FAMÍLIA: BULIMULIDAE
ESPÉCIE: Bostryx fragilis Breure & Mogollón, 2010
Tamanho médio: 18 mm
Ocorrência: Peru (Tumbes)
Localidade tipo: Peru, Departamento de Tumbes, Quebrada Santa Maria
Altitude: 25 m
Nome original: Bostryx fragilis Breure & Mogollón, 2010
Descrição original:
(Breure & Mogollón, 2010): “Shell up to 18.9 mm, two times as long as wide, narrowly perforate, elongate, with hardly convex sides, fragile. Colour whitish on a translucent background, the upper whorls becoming gradually tawny-brown towards the apex. Surface slightly shining, the incrassate growth striae overlaid on the last whorls by whitish, low, axial costulae, which are partly forked and do not always cover the whole whorl, but may end in between the sutures or shell base. Upper whorls with fine, interrupted spiral threads.
Protoconch with wrinkles, mostly broken into granules and crossed by finely incised spiral lines. Whorls 6.8, hardly convex, suture slightly impressed. Aperture elongate-subovate, 1.61 times as long as wide, 0.40 times the total height. Peristome thin, simple. Columellar margin nearly straight, very narrowly dilated above.”
